Crystal Palace preview: Brilliant Palace
Crystal Palace were on an 18-match unbeaten run of form across all competitions and took the lead against Everton a couple of weeks ago before then suffering a 2-1 defeat to the Toffees at the Hill Dickinson Stadium.
The Eagles have been brilliant throughout the last few months and Oliver Glasner was also able to keep hold of captain Marc Guehi over the summer as they push for further silverware this year, such as the UEFA Europa Conference League.
Bournemouth preview: Push for Europe
Coached by former Rayo Vallecano boss Andoni Iraola, AFC Bournemouth come into this one on the back of a brilliant start to the season in which they begin this weekend’s round of fixtures sitting in the top four in the Premier League.
Prior to the October international break, the Cherries managed to come from behind to defeat Fulham by three goals to one at the Vitality Stadium with a brilliant brace scored by Ghana international attacker Antoine Semenyo.

Crystal Palace vs Bournemouth prediction
Crystal Palace and AFC Bournemouth both play an intense and energetic style of football, albeit the visitors do play with a lot more of that intensity and pressing game. Palace have been a little more pragmatic under Glasner and that can often lead to games being decided by fine margins and them being generally low-scoring and so under 3.5 goals would appear a good bet for this one in Croydon.
